Filae is a French digital genealogy company focused on online family-history research tools and the publication of historical records. Founded in 1994 by Toussaint Roze, the business evolved over time under earlier brand names such as NotreFamille.com and Genealogie.com before rebranding to Filae.com in December 2016. Its core offering is a proprietary search engine built on digitized, indexed and transcribed public archives, enabling users to trace ancestors through civil registry records, parish registers, military files, census data and other historical sources. From an economic standpoint, Filae’s value proposition is to turn fragmented archival information into a searchable, consumer-friendly digital service. The company’s main revenue model is subscription-based. Premium membership provides access to advanced search results, official archival collections and family-tree building features. Filae emphasizes the scale of its French historical database, which it describes in its communications as containing more than one billion pieces of information and hundreds of millions of digitized records. This creates a strong barrier to entry, because the company’s competitive advantage is not only software, but also data depth, transcription expertise and long-standing relationships within the French genealogy ecosystem. Filae operates primarily as a fully digital platform, with a business concentrated on France but with online resources also available in English. Historically, it has been based in Paris and Laval, reflecting its roots as a French SME serving both consumers and heritage-oriented communities. Its ecosystem includes public archives, local genealogy associations and specialized publishers, which helps sustain the quality and breadth of its content. A notable strategic milestone was MyHeritage’s acquisition of Filae in 2021. MyHeritage is a global family-history platform, and the transaction strengthened Filae’s international backing while preserving its French identity and operational autonomy. The acquisition also highlighted the strategic value of Filae’s exclusive French record collections, which represent a differentiated asset in the genealogy market. Overall, Filae is positioned as a niche digital media and heritage-information platform rather than a traditional software vendor. Its leadership in French genealogy, recurring subscription revenues and rich archive base make it a distinctive listed company within the French small-cap universe.
